Beijing is the capital of China, located in northern China, serving as the political, cultural, and diplomatic center. It is one of China's most populous cities, with a permanent population exceeding 21 million, making it one of China's most important metropolises.
With a long history, Beijing is one of the cities with the most concentrated world cultural heritage sites, boasting treasures like the Forbidden City, Temple of Heaven, Summer Palace, Ming Tombs, and the Great Wall (Badaling, Mutianyu), as well as cultural symbols such as hutongs and siheyuans. Today's Beijing is not only China's political, cultural, and international exchange hub but also a super metropolis blending ancient heritage with modern charm.

Formerly known as the Purple Forbidden City, it served as the imperial palace for 24 emperors of the Ming and Qing dynasties, the world's largest and best-preserved wooden ancient architectural complex, and a UNESCO World Heritage Site.
Red walls and yellow tiles, central axis, palace aesthetics. Ranked first among the world's five major palaces, stroll through the Hall of Supreme Harmony and Qianqing Palace to feel the imperial aura of 600 years; marvel at the treasures in the Hall of Jewels and the Clock Gallery.
Key Highlights: Meridian Gate, Three Great Halls (Hall of Supreme Harmony, Hall of Central Harmony, Hall of Preserving Harmony), East and West Six Palaces, Imperial Garden, Hall of Jewels, Clock Gallery;
